Notes for William Cothran

Research Notes:

These notes are intended to be for William Cothrem, son of Henry Deater Cockerham.

1870 William Cothran (age 20, born in Tennessee) lived in District 7, Rutherford County, Tennessee, in a household with Henry Cothran (age 41), Polly Cothran (age 42), Susan Cothran (age 18), Mary Cothran (age 16), Jessee Cothran (age 14), Doria Cothran (age 12), Lilia Cothran (age 10), Matilda Cothran (age 8), Mancy Cothran (age 5), and Richard Cothran (age 2). 1930 John W Cothren (age 73, born in Alabama, widowed, first married at age 34), father-in-law, lived in Deyo, Comanche County, Oklahoma, in a household with Robert A Watson (age 32), Lillie E Watson (age 32), Ester L Watson (age 7), Margie E Watson (age 3), and Robert J Watson (age 72). John W Cothren's parents were both born in Tennessee. [2]

1940 John W Cothren (age 83, born in Tennessee, widowed), father, lived in Deyo, Comanche County, Oklahoma, in a household with James F Cothren (age 52), Clorence A Cothren (age 41), Clarence W Cothren (age 22), James F Cothren (age 19), Bay D Cothren (age 17), Albert C Cothren (age 16), Margaret Cothren (age 13), Gladys F Cothren (age 12), Bichard A Cothren (age 10), Emma L Cothren (age 9), and Edith L Cothren (age 6). The highest grade of school he had completed was Elementary school, 5th grade. [3]

1943 John W. Cothren was buried at Letitia Cemetery, Comanche County, Oklahoma. John W. Cothren was born in 1853. [4] [5] [6]


Obituary for John William Cothren
The Lawton Constitution, Lawton, Oklahoma, April 28, 1943. [7]

John Cothren Taken by Death

Aged City Resident Dies This Morning

John William Cothren 87 died at 6:10 this morning at his home in the east part of town He was born in Laurence county Tenn and came to Lawton in 1924.

He is survived by a daughter Mrs Lillie Watson, Delano, Cal. and a son, William, of Childress Texas.

Funeral arrangements await word from his son.

The Ritter funeral home is in charge.

Different person?

1900 John W Cothren (born in Tennessee in May 1856, married for 13 years) lived in Beat 3, Tishomingo County, Mississippi, in a household with Ellen Cothren (age 36), James F Cothren (age 12), William T Cothren (age 10), and Lillie E Cothren (age 2). John W Cothren's parents were both born in Tennessee. John W Cothren was a farmer. John W Cothren's residence was f, Mortgaged. [8]

1910 John W Cothren (age 34, born in Mississippi, married for 23 years) lived in Justice Precinct 4, Hill County, Texas, in a household with Ellen Cothren (age 47), Jimmie Cothren (age 22), Willie Cothren (age 20), and Lillie Cothren (age 11). John W Cothren's parents were both born in Mississippi. John W Cothren could not read or write. John W Cothren was a farmer. John W Cothren's residence was on a farm. [9]

1913 Ellen Cothren died at age about 45 on April 2 in Murchison, Henderson County, Texas. [10]

1913 Ellene E. Rast Cothren died on April 2 and was buried at Red Hill Cemetery, Henderson County, Texas. Ellene E. Rast Cothren was born in 1863. [11]

Born: 1863 Mississippi. Died: April 2, 1913, Murchison, Henderson County Texas. Cause of death: Lagrippe. Father: John Louis Rast. Mother: Nancy Mix. Married: John William Cothren about 1887. John and Ellen Cothren were the parents of James Franklin, William T. and Lillie Eugene Cothren.
